Zhenya Tikhonov

Zhenya Tikhonov contributed to the codefresh-io/venona and codefresh-io/docs.codefresh.io repositories by delivering secure, reliable, and observable CI/CD infrastructure enhancements. He engineered features such as improved task reporting, OpenTelemetry-based observability, and deterministic build processes using Go, Helm, and Kubernetes. Zhenya addressed security by patching dependencies and container images, reducing CVE exposure and aligning with best practices. His work included technical documentation updates, enabling self-service maintenance and clearer onboarding. By deprecating legacy CLI tools and correcting deployment parameters, he streamlined operations and improved maintainability. The depth of his contributions reflects a strong focus on operational resilience and platform integration.

December 2024: Delivered comprehensive Venona enhancements in codefresh-io/venona, significantly improving task reporting, observability, and reliability. Upgraded Venona to 2.0.0 with improved resource cleanup and a refactored task lifecycle for reliable success/failure reporting. Added runtime chart version to the user agent and expanded task status reporting back to Codefresh. Enhanced observability with new counters and duration metrics (GetTasks, get_tasks_requests) and ensured proper metric registration. Fixed client task counting and registered get_tasks_requests metric to improve telemetry accuracy.
